Overview
To support the Bid Manager in creating compelling and accurate bid documents, proposals, and tender responses, ensuring the company delivers high-quality submissions to win new business opportunities.
Duties
- Assist in writing, editing, and proofreading bid documents, proposals, and tender submissions to ensure clarity, accuracy, and compliance with client requirements.
- Conduct research to gather and analyse information relevant to bid opportunities, including company history, project requirements, and competitor analysis.
- Collaborate with internal teams, including technical, sales, and finance departments, to collect and organise content for bid responses.
- Review and summarise tender documents to identify key requirements, deadlines, and evaluation criteria.
- Ensure all bid documents meet quality standards, are formatted correctly, and are delivered on time.
- Maintain and update bid-related content, templates, and resources to support future submissions.
- Assist in developing case studies, company profiles, and supporting materials to strengthen bid proposals.
- Track and manage multiple bids simultaneously, keeping stakeholders informed of progress and deadlines.
- Support post-submission activities, including gathering feedback and contributing to bid process improvements.
- Participate in team meetings and contribute to brainstorming sessions to develop creative and competitive solutions for proposals.
